Domtar Corporation (NYSE/TSX: UFS) today announced that it had raised the tender cap from $250 million to $400 million (the “Tender Cap”), with respect to its previously announced tender offer for its outstanding 7.875% Notes due 2011 (CUSIP No. 257559AA2) (the “Notes”). As of the expiration of the early tender deadline at 5:00 p.m., New York City Time, on June 1, 2009, approximately $416 million aggregate principal amount of the Notes, representing approximately 77% of the outstanding Notes, had been validly tendered and not withdrawn.

The 2009 CPCC Annual Meeting organized by the Copyright Protection Center of China was held in Beijing on Feb. 16 th 2009. Mr. Liu Xiaokun, the President of Beijing Founder Electronics was presented with the award of excellence for TOP 10 Leaders for his long-term work of leading Founder Electronics copyright protection program. Additionally the “International Copyright Trade Base” was officially set up during this meeting.
